
In 2024, Gartner reported that over 85% of organizations will embrace a cloud-first principle by 2025, yet nearly 60% of cloud initiatives fail to meet performance or cost expectations. The gap isn’t cloud adoption — it’s cloud scalability.
This cloud scalability guide breaks down what it really takes to build systems that handle growth without collapsing under their own weight. Whether you’re launching a SaaS platform, scaling an eCommerce store, or modernizing enterprise infrastructure, scalability determines whether your architecture thrives under 10x traffic or crashes during peak demand.
We’ll cover horizontal vs. vertical scaling, autoscaling strategies, microservices architecture, Kubernetes orchestration, database sharding, cost optimization, and real-world examples from companies like Netflix, Airbnb, and Shopify. You’ll also learn common pitfalls, best practices, and what cloud scalability will look like in 2026 and beyond.
If you’re a CTO, startup founder, DevOps engineer, or product leader planning for growth, this guide will help you build infrastructure that scales predictably, efficiently, and cost-effectively.
Cloud scalability refers to the ability of a cloud computing environment to increase or decrease resources dynamically based on workload demand. Unlike traditional on-premise infrastructure, where scaling requires hardware procurement and long deployment cycles, cloud platforms such as AWS, Microsoft Azure, and Google Cloud Platform (GCP) allow near-instant resource provisioning.
At its core, scalability ensures three things:
Cloud scalability operates in two primary dimensions: vertical scaling and horizontal scaling.
Vertical scaling means adding more power (CPU, RAM, storage) to an existing server. For example, upgrading an AWS EC2 instance from t3.medium to m6i.4xlarge.
Pros:
Cons:
Horizontal scaling involves adding more instances to distribute workload. This approach is common in microservices and containerized architectures.
Example: Instead of one powerful server handling 10,000 requests per minute, you deploy 10 smaller instances behind a load balancer.
Pros:
Cons:
Many teams confuse elasticity with scalability.
Elastic systems expand during traffic spikes and shrink during low usage — critical for cost optimization.
For foundational cloud architecture concepts, see our guide on cloud application development.
By 2026, cloud computing spending is projected to exceed $1 trillion globally (Statista, 2025). AI workloads, IoT expansion, and edge computing are pushing infrastructure to new limits.
Here’s what’s changed:
Generative AI models require GPU clusters that scale dynamically. According to Google Cloud documentation (https://cloud.google.com/architecture), distributed training can consume thousands of cores simultaneously.
Social commerce, live streaming, and global SaaS platforms experience unpredictable spikes. Think of Shopify during Black Friday — millions of transactions per minute.
Cloud waste is a growing problem. Flexera’s 2024 State of the Cloud Report found companies waste an average of 28% of cloud spend due to overprovisioned resources.
Organizations are distributing workloads across AWS, Azure, and GCP. Scalability now spans environments, not just a single provider.
In short, scalability is no longer optional — it’s a competitive requirement.
Scalable cloud architecture requires deliberate design choices.
| Feature | Monolith | Microservices |
|---|---|---|
| Deployment | Single unit | Independent services |
| Scaling | Vertical | Horizontal |
| Fault Isolation | Low | High |
| Complexity | Lower initially | Higher |
Netflix moved from a monolithic architecture to microservices to support over 260 million subscribers worldwide.
Containers package applications and dependencies into portable units.
Example Dockerfile:
FROM node:18-alpine
WORKDIR /app
COPY package.json .
RUN npm install
COPY . .
CMD ["npm", "start"]
Containers allow rapid replication, making horizontal scaling efficient.
Kubernetes automates deployment, scaling, and management.
Example Horizontal Pod Autoscaler (HPA):
apiVersion: autoscaling/v2
kind: HorizontalPodAutoscaler
spec:
minReplicas: 2
maxReplicas: 10
metrics:
- type: Resource
resource:
name: cpu
target:
type: Utilization
averageUtilization: 70
This configuration scales pods when CPU exceeds 70%.
For DevOps integration, explore DevOps automation strategies.
Autoscaling is the backbone of elastic cloud systems.
Triggered by metrics such as CPU usage, memory consumption, or request count.
Best for: Predictable traffic patterns.
Uses machine learning to forecast demand.
AWS Predictive Scaling analyzes historical traffic patterns to pre-scale resources.
Ideal for businesses with known peaks (e.g., ticket sales at 9 AM daily).
Autoscaling pairs best with stateless application design.
Applications often fail at the database layer.
Upgrading RDS instances is simple but limited.
Distribute read traffic across replicas.
Partition data horizontally.
Example:
MongoDB, DynamoDB, and Cassandra support distributed scaling.
| Database | Best For | Scalability Type |
|---|---|---|
| PostgreSQL | Relational apps | Vertical + Read Replicas |
| MongoDB | Flexible schema | Horizontal |
| DynamoDB | Serverless scale | Automatic |
Airbnb uses sharding strategies to manage massive booking data.
Learn more about backend optimization in our backend development best practices.
Scaling without cost control leads to budget overruns.
Analyze utilization metrics. Downgrade underused instances.
AWS Spot Instances reduce costs by up to 90% for non-critical workloads.
Commit for 1–3 years for predictable savings.
Finance and engineering collaboration ensures responsible scaling.
Tools:
For startups, combining scalability with lean product strategy is critical — see our startup product development guide.
You cannot scale what you cannot measure.
Example architecture diagram (simplified):
Client → Load Balancer → Kubernetes Cluster → Microservices → Database Cluster
Monitoring tools capture metrics at every layer.
Our cloud migration services often begin with observability audits.
At GitNexa, we treat scalability as a design principle, not an afterthought.
We start with workload analysis — traffic projections, growth estimates, and performance benchmarks. Then we design cloud-native architectures using Kubernetes, Terraform, and CI/CD pipelines. For high-growth startups, we prioritize horizontal scalability with microservices and autoscaling groups. For enterprises, we integrate hybrid cloud and multi-region deployments.
Our team also implements cost governance policies using FinOps frameworks and continuous monitoring. From custom web development to AI-driven platforms, every project undergoes load testing and performance optimization before production deployment.
The result? Systems that handle growth without surprise outages or runaway cloud bills.
Each of these issues leads to downtime, overspending, or degraded performance.
Cloud scalability will become predictive, automated, and sustainability-aware.
It’s the ability of cloud systems to handle increased workload by adding or removing resources dynamically.
Scalability is the system’s ability to grow; elasticity is the automatic adjustment of resources in real time.
Kubernetes automates container deployment and scaling using tools like Horizontal Pod Autoscaler.
It depends on your use case. NoSQL databases like DynamoDB scale automatically, while PostgreSQL scales vertically and with replicas.
No, but it has limits. Horizontal scaling offers better long-term flexibility.
Use rightsizing, reserved instances, spot instances, and continuous monitoring.
SaaS, eCommerce, fintech, healthcare, gaming, and AI platforms.
Use load testing tools like JMeter or k6 before production deployment.
DevOps automates deployments and ensures continuous performance optimization.
Yes. Cloud providers offer pay-as-you-go pricing, making scalability accessible.
Cloud scalability determines whether your product survives success. Traffic spikes, global expansion, AI workloads, and competitive pressure demand infrastructure that grows without breaking.
This cloud scalability guide covered architecture models, autoscaling strategies, database optimization, cost control, monitoring, and future trends shaping 2026 and beyond. The key takeaway? Scalability must be intentional — designed from day one and continuously optimized.
Ready to build a scalable cloud architecture that supports your next phase of growth? Talk to our team to discuss your project.
Loading comments...